Melda Cakil Industrial mechanics Application area precision tool construction
AVT operates its own mechanical workshop in its NGPò building, where prototypes for research are produced in-house, but also for industrial partners. There they also train as industrial mechanics in the field of precision engineering. The industrial mechanics manufacture the mechanical workpieces for the research facilities, assemble assemblies, devices or apparatuses in cooperation with the leading engineers. A modern machine park with computer-controlled machine tools such as milling machines and lathes is available for this purpose. The machine park also includes conventional machine tools such as turning, drilling, milling and woodworking machines.
You will learn to read construction drawings, sketches and perspective presentations, to make them yourself and to work according to them. You will also get to know various materials, their properties and their possible applications in research. Joining techniques such as welding, soldering and gluing are used here. In order to do justice to the new technologies, they learn basic skills and knowledge in the field of control engineering. These are taught inter-company in the areas of mechanical, hydraulic and pneumatic control and regulation technology at the Berufsausbildungszentrum für Mechanik
(BAZ) of the RWTH Aachen as a further training focus.
Due to the uniqueness of most test apparatuses, training is usually carried out on a one-off basis. Some of the school-based training takes place two days a week at theMies-van-der-Rohe-Schule
, Berufskolleg für Technik der Stadt Aachen,, Neuköllnerstraße 17, 52068 Aachen. The industrial mechanics take their final examination before the Aachen Chamber of Industry and Commerce and will then be able to apply almost anywhere in industrial and craft enterprises thanks to their extensive training.
